Yaroslav Nilov (LDPR), chairman of the State Duma Committee on Labor, Social Policy and Veterans Affairs, developed a bill proposing to allow more intense tinting of front side windows. In this respect reports TASS with reference to the document.

“The bill proposes that drivers should not be penalized if the light transmittance of their cars’ tinted front side windows is at least 50%,” the document says.

According to technical regulations, the light transmittance of the windshield and front side windows must be at least 70%. With tinting, visibility is reduced at night and in bad weather conditions. Thanks to a tinted windshield, the distance at which an object is recognized is significantly reduced.

For violation of glass light transmittance standards, a fine of 500 rubles is imposed. The inspector requests the cessation of illegal actions, in case of repeated violation the driver faces a fine of 2 thousand to 4 thousand rubles or administrative detention for up to 15 days.
